NEW YORK — Asbury Automotive Group announced Monday that it has closed on a number of new senior debt facilities, providing approximately $800 million of replacement financing. These agreements replace an existing $550 million syndicated facility that included a $75 million ... [Read More]

BANDON, Ore. — Even vehicle shoppers with prime credit ratings are having a tougher time getting their auto loans approved by lenders, CNW Research indicated this morning. This trouble has hit borrowers across the board for all credit categories. The percentage ... [Read More]

CHICAGO — TransUnion.com released an analysis of the auto loan market this morning. The company found that for the second quarter of this year the 60-day auto delinquency rate was up double digits compared to the prior year; however, this figure ... [Read More]

WASHINGTON, D.C. — The Consumer Federation of America analyzed the most recent Federal Reserve Board Survey of Consumer Finances and reported that Latinos pay much higher used-car loan rates than do other Americans. Basically, slightly more than half of all auto ... [Read More]
